- Goods lift (east core, Varnholt House): reserved for deliveries only, 07:00–11:00 daily. Contractors moving tools or materials must book a slot with the loading bay marshal the day before. No passenger use during delivery windows — take stair B instead. Pallets must be broken down before the lift; max load is posted inside the car. Report any door faults to the bay marshal immediately. Use the pass below to call the lift outside delivery hours.

door code, tajof-kageg: bdg-QVDCE-3

Plugin authors: ProctorLine assigns each exam session to a review queue via the Veskan scheduler. Your plugin must ack queue events within 30 seconds or the session re-enqueues. Sandbox access requires a vault unlock on first run. Do not store the passphrase in plugin config. For local testing, use the phrase printed below.

strongbox words: ulamir-ulaix

Welcome to the Slateview team. Our main tool is Chasmview, a diff viewer built for files too large for standard editors — think multi-gigabyte logs and generated schemas. You'll get repo access on day one, but the admin console requires separate credentials. If you're ever locked out, the recovery flow on the internal portal will prompt you for the shared team passphrase before issuing a temporary session. For reference during onboarding, the current recovery passphrase is:

recovery phrase for fajef-tagaf: ulaeth-tamvan-sorwyn-kaseth-sorir

# Service Accounts: String Extraction

The `extract-i18n` script pulls translatable strings from all Bramblewick repos and pushes them to the Glossa service. It runs under the `i18n-extractor` service account. Do not run it under your personal account; Glossa rate-limits individual users aggressively. The account has write access to the staging catalog only. Set the token in your shell before invoking the script. The current staging token is below.

API key for kahap-kafog: zpat15_6qzxZ7YR8aDwjmp

Handover — Top Floor Quiet Room

Priya, the quiet room on level 9 at Calder House is now bookable again after the ventilation fix. Please keep the blinds down until the glare film arrives, and log any booking clashes with facilities. The door lock was rekeyed on Tuesday, so use the new code below.

badge for fajog-fahap: bdg-G-50